求助关于poi读取图片环绕方法 我读取word文档的时候,当读到图片...
你可以查看以下两处:插入图片的方法Addpictrue是否有相关参数可以设置;用Picture pic 创建一个对象接收该图片,pic下的接口是否有关于设置图片环绕方式的。
如果上面的都没有,那就是POI暂时不支持吧或者进这个网址:http://bbs.wps.cn/thread-22370389-1-1.html输入邮箱就可以看教程了我个人推荐第一种方法。
呵呵呵
java poi怎么向word文档中插入图片
如下:1、2003版本有对应的处理方法,将图片文件转为文字内容。
http://jingyan.baidu.com/article/c74d60007bc7510f6a595d3c.html软件可下载:Microsoft Office Document Imaging简体中文版2、也可以使用ocr文字识别软件进行转换。
poi可以按paragraph分割word吗
自己在做项目过程中用到了解析分割word2003和2007,2010等文件内容,以下是代码:下面是部分代码,如果想要全部代码可以发我邮箱,yongqian.liu@peraglobal.com,接口类 :PoiExtractContent.javapackage com.peraglobal.extract.poi;import java.util.Map;/*** 使用 POI 解析 WORD 文件的内容信息* @author yongqian.liu* 2015-2-9*/public interface PoiExtractContent {/*** 根据文件路径获得 Document 对象* @param docPath 路径* @return Document*/public T getDocument(String docPath);/*** 解析 word 文档的标题* @param doc Document 对象* @return word 文档中标题*/public String getTilte(T doc);/*** 获取 word 文档里所有文字内容(不包括图片、表格等格式的内容)* @param doc Document 对象* @return word 文档中文字部分全部内容*/public String getContent(T doc);/*** 获取 word 文档里所有文字内容(不包括图片、表格等格式的内容)* @param docPath doc 对象路径* @return word 文档中文字部分全部内容*/public String getContent(String docPath);/*** 获取 word 文档里面所有图片并另存到指定目录下* @param doc Document 对象* @param picPath 保存图片路径* @param suffix 后缀名*/public void getPictures(T doc, String picPath, String suffix);/*** 获取word 文档里面所有表格* @param doc Document 对象*/public void getTables(T doc);/*** 获取word 文档中最大的字体* @param doc Document 对象* @return 最大字体*/public int getMaxFontSize(T doc);/*** 获取 word 文档的创建信息* @param docPath doc路径* @return 创建文档的信息*/public Map getInfo(String docPath);}
...或者说有些网站内文字不能复制该怎么获取成word 文档?
截图中获取文字:首先需要有WORD 里面有一项功能,大部分人都没装,不过长期做文案工作的同志这个功能是必须要装的,就是把书面的文字变成电子版的。
工具---WORD自带的组件,03和07的都行。
点开始-程序-控制面板-添加/删除程序,找到Office-修改 找到Microsoft Office Document Imaging 这个组件,Microsoft Office Document Imaging Writer 点在本机上运行,安装就可以了。
软件还有一小技巧:通过改变选项里的OCR语言,可以更准确的提取文字。
例如图片里为全英文,把OCR语言改为“英语”可以确保其准确率,而如果是“默认”则最终出现的可能是乱码然后您把图片用WORD打开,使用刚才您添加进去的功能,它会帮您提取其中的文字。
此方法同样可以用在扫描上去的图片。
这样就省了很多事情以前我们主任让我把一本书的规程打印出来,我就是用的此方法,2个小时就搞定了。
网站内提取文字:有些网站为了维护版权,所以禁止登陆用户使用 复制 粘贴 等功能键,您可以用快捷键来解决 Ctrl+c 复制 Ctrl+v 粘贴有的更是把全选功能屏蔽了,无法选中需要的文字(例如网站里的小说内容),这样您可以点-文件(快捷键:alt + f)——另存为——选择文件类型最好使用:仅HTML 的格式,这样网页中的内容不会变动地方,格式也一样。
保存完毕之后,找到你刚才保存的那个文件,打开它,去复制你喜欢的东西吧 ^_^~如果保存纯文本(TXT)格式 所有的字都会显示在上面,给您选取的时候会带来很多不便。
答案纯手工打造,希望您满意。
c#中读取word里的图片
给你的对文件操作的类吧:public class FileControl { public FileControl() { } /**/ /// /// 在根目录下创建文件夹 /// /// 要创建的文件路径 public void CreateFolder(string FolderPathName) { if (FolderPathName.Trim().Length > 0) { try { string CreatePath = System.Web.HttpContext.Current.Server.MapPath ("../../../Images/" + FolderPathName).ToString(); if (!Directory.Exists(CreatePath)) { Directory.CreateDirectory(CreatePath); } } catch(Exception ex) { throw; } } } /**/ /// /// 删除一个文件夹下面的字文件夹和文件 /// /// public void DeleteChildFolder(string FolderPathName) { if (FolderPathName.Trim().Length > 0) { try { string CreatePath = System.Web.HttpContext.Current.Server.MapPath (FolderPathName).ToString(); if (Directory.Exists(CreatePath)) { Directory.Delete(CreatePath, true); } } catch(Exception ex) { throw; } } } /**/ /// /// 删除一个文件 /// /// public void DeleteFile(string FilePathName) { try { FileInfo DeleFile = new FileInfo(System.Web.HttpContext.Current.Server.MapPath (FilePathName).ToString()); DeleFile.Delete(); } catch(Exception ex) { throw; } } public void CreateFile(string FilePathName) { try { //创建文件夹 //string[] strPath= FilePathName.Split('/'); //CreateFolder(FilePathName.Replace("/" + strPath[strPath.Length-1].ToString(),"")); //创建文件夹 FileInfo CreateFile =new FileInfo(FilePathName); //创建文件 if(!CreateFile.Exists) { FileStream FS=CreateFile.Create(); FS.Close(); } } catch(Exception ex) { throw; } } /**/ /// /// 删除整个文件夹及其字文件夹和文件 /// /// public void DeleParentFolder(string FolderPathName) { try { DirectoryInfo DelFolder = new DirectoryInfo(System.Web.HttpContext.Current.Server.MapPath (FolderPathName).ToString()); if (DelFolder.Exists) { DelFolder.Delete(); } } catch { } } /**/ /// /// 在文件里追加内容 /// /// public void ReWriteReadinnerText(string FilePathName, string WriteWord) { try { //建立文件夹和文件 //CreateFolder(FilePathName); //CreateFile(FilePathName); //得到原来文件的内容 FileStream FileRead = new FileStream(FilePathName, FileMode.Append,FileAccess.Write); //StreamReader FileReadWord = new StreamReader(FileRead, System.Text.Encoding.Default); //string OldString = FileReadWord.ReadToEnd().ToString(); //OldString = OldString + WriteWord; //把新的内容重新写入 StreamWriter FileWrite = new StreamWriter(FileRead, System.Text.Encoding.Default); FileWrite.Write(WriteWord); //关闭 FileWrite.Close(); //FileReadWord.Close(); FileRead.Close(); } catch(Exception ex) { // throw; } } /**/ /// /// 在文件里追加内容 /// /// public string ReaderFileData(string FilePathName) { try { FileStream FileRead = new FileStream(System.Web.HttpContext.Current.Server.MapPath (FilePathName).ToString(), FileMode.Open, FileAccess.Read); StreamReader FileReadWord = new StreamReader(FileRead, System.Text.Encoding.Default); string TxtString = FileReadWord.ReadToEnd().ToString(); //关闭 FileReadWord.Close(); FileRead.Close(); return TxtString; } catch { throw; } } /**/ /// /// 读取文件夹的文件 /// /// /// public DirectoryInfo checkValidSessionPath(string FilePathName) { try { DirectoryInfo MainDir = new DirectoryInfo(System.Web.HttpContext.Current.Server.MapPath (FilePathName)); return MainDir; } catch { throw; } } }我用这个操作文本文件,应该也可以操作WORD文档.另外给个C#操纵WORD文档的例子http://blog.csdn.net/viniboy1982/archive/2006/12/06/1432472.aspx
Android开发如何读取并显示word和pdf文档
通过对数据库的索引,我们还为您准备了:Android开发如何读取并显示word和pdf文档呢 问:有做过类似项目的朋友讲一下么?答:大家好! 我是个Android新手,最近有个项目,其中有个需求就是在Android应用程序中查看word和pdf格式的文档(PS:不是用intent调用第三方软件打开文档哦~),可惜Android没有直接显示word和pdf文档的view。
于是本菜鸟上网查了好久好久好久哇= =...===========================================android开发中怎样读取一个文件里的内容并把内容显... 问:我以为和java的读写文件一样的,但他好像有自己的获取输入输出留的方法...答:基本上都差不多。
一般来说。
文件,XML都放在assets这个文件夹下。
===========================================android怎么读取带有图片的WORD文档 问:我以为和java的读写文件一样的,但他好像有自己的获取输入输出留的方法...答:用Document to go或者quick office这类软件就可以了。
这些软件在机锋市场和豌豆荚里一搜就有===========================================【Android开发】请问Android怎么打开word文件? 问:请问Android怎么打开word文件?网上看了好多,但都不能运行,有的说用PO...答:用quick ooffice,在百度移动应用上下载quick office(pro版),拷贝到手机,安装好就行===========================================android编程:怎样读取txt文件 问:请问Android怎么打开word文件?网上看了好多,但都不能运行,有的说用PO...答:StringBuffer buffer = new StringBuffer(); try { FileInputStream fis = new FileInputStream("/sdcard/XXX.txt"); InputStreamReader isr = new InputStreamReader(fis,"GB2312");//文件编码Unicode,UTF-8,ASCII,GB2312,Big5 Reader in = new...===========================================Android开发中读写office文件(word,ppt,excel)... 问:最近在写一个基于android平台的办公套件,其中设计到对word,ppt,excel...答:简单的,可以使用POI处理 想处理复杂和能用的,只有在服务器端处理,再返回手机android查看===========================================Android开发 ,如何读取AndroidMainfest.xml里面的... 问:AndroidMainfest.xml文件如下:我想在Androd程序中读取android:largeHea...答:largeheap是一个布尔类型的===========================================android程序中如何打开并编辑word,excel等文件? 问:我现在已经使用POI包,将内容放在html里,在webview上显示出来,但是不...答:word?excel?笑话,微软都没有开发基于安卓版本的word,不过最近应该有动作了把。
但是,你的软件和人家的软件,是属于两个APP,最多是给你个接口让你启动,但是至于编辑,你得看看人家的应用有没给你接口===========================================android开发中,如何实现读取pdf格式的文件,并把... 问:最近做关于android开发,读取pdf格式文件的应用,但是不知道如何下手啊...答:得嵌入PDF第三方软件或自己编写一个类似的打开软件吧,否则理论上是看不了的。
(仅供参考)
转载请注明出处51数据库 » poi获取word中的图片